Entry-Level Business AnalystThe Entry-Level Business Analyst will have the opportunity to train under experienced Technical Business Analysts and act as a liaison for our IT teams and all other functional areas. This employee will bridge the communication gap between process owners and software development teams by identifying and translating business requirements into written user requirements and system specifications for software development.ResponsibilitiesAssist senior business analysts in completion of project related tasks, such as gathering and analyzing business needs, creating documentation, and evaluating whether completed work fulfills requirements;Generate requirement documentation for validation testing and audit reviews;Collaborate with development team to design and implement internal business system processes;Troubleshoot and resolve any issues that may arise during the development process, and propose solutions to ensure the end deliverables meet the needs, objectives and timelines of process owners;Identify and coordinate process owner reporting and data analytics needs;Review current and proposed business systems for potential process development and re-engineering, with a goal of improving system effectiveness, efficiency and quality;Participate in business strategy discussions and present pros and cons of new systems and/or major enhancements to senior management;Schedule and coordinate meetings for agile teams; andMay be responsible for other projects and responsibilities as assigned.QualificationsPursuing a Bachelor's Degree or higher in Business Analytics, Information Systems or a related field;Internship experience in a Software Development or Clinical environment;Strong written and oral communication skills;Demonstrated ability to learn new technologies, systems and processes;Demonstrated business acumen;Excellent project management skills; andFamiliarity with application programming, database and system design.Medpace OverviewMedpace is a full-service clinical contract research organization (CRO) providing phase l-lV clinical development services to the biotechnology, pharmaceutical, and medical device industries.
